It has been an offseason of change in Chicago. Now, No. 4 pick Caleb Wilson and a new Bulls front office have turned the tide for a franchise lost in the middle.

The Chicago Bulls are shaking things up and it's got everyone excited. With Caleb Wilson coming in as the No. 4 pick, there's a renewed sense of optimism in the Windy City. The Bulls' front office has been working hard to revamp the team, and it's clear they're committed to making some big changes.
